Clasps

The clasps are part of the concealed fixing system for ventilated rainscreen façades together with undercut anchors. They are mounted on the undercut anchors which are installed into the façade panel and transfer the loads caused by the façade panels to the horizontal profiles. Thanks to the coordinated geometry, the clasps can be suspended quickly and easily in the horizontal profiles. The two clasps at the top, on the outside, have adjustment screws to adjust the height of the panel and thus create a consistent joint pattern. The clasps are also offered as fixed or sliding points. While the fixed points are fixed by accessories (e.g. clamps or U-profiles), the non-fixed sliding points allow the thermal expansion of the system. The clasps are available in different dimensions. In combination with the fischer undercut anchor, the clasps ensure stress-free fixing of the façade panels.

The advantages / Product description

Advantages
  • Clasps can be pre-assembled, saving time on the construction site.
  • Fast and easy installation of façade panels thanks to the coordinated geometries of the clasps and horizontal profiles.
Properties
  • Aluminium (e. g. EN AW 6063, 6061)

Application and approval

Applications
  • As a suspension element in the horizontal profile for subframe systems ATK103 and SystemOne BS in ventilated rainscreen façades.
  • As suspension clasps for suspension nuts for pure vertical substructure systems for ventilated curtain walls.
Building materials
  • Natural stone (≥ 20mm)
  • Artificial concrete panels (e.g. GFRC, UHPC, etc.)
  • Ceramics
  • Porcelain stoneware
  • Fibre cement
  • HPL panels
  • Solid surface panels
  • Thin panel materials (≥ 8 mm)

Functionality
  • Load transfer to the building substrate (dead weight and wind)
  • Absorption of loads through the connection to the undercut anchors
  • Easy installation with conventional fixings and undercut anchors
